summaryrefslogtreecommitdiffstats
path: root/tests/auto/declarative/qmllanguage
diff options
context:
space:
mode:
authorWarwick Allison <warwick.allison@nokia.com>2010-01-13 00:17:41 (GMT)
committerWarwick Allison <warwick.allison@nokia.com>2010-01-13 00:17:41 (GMT)
commit6884983aec9afcf71cb34241e453b2edf431a43b (patch)
tree4d922b93af385ff1cdd3e7678e8cded00ac789b2 /tests/auto/declarative/qmllanguage
parentbc08102443fa484053320196ba3e19b98b9f62b4 (diff)
downloadQt-6884983aec9afcf71cb34241e453b2edf431a43b.zip
Qt-6884983aec9afcf71cb34241e453b2edf431a43b.tar.gz
Qt-6884983aec9afcf71cb34241e453b2edf431a43b.tar.bz2
Test version 0.0
Diffstat (limited to 'tests/auto/declarative/qmllanguage')
-rw-r--r--tests/auto/declarative/qmllanguage/tst_qmllanguage.cpp9
1 files changed, 9 insertions, 0 deletions
diff --git a/tests/auto/declarative/qmllanguage/tst_qmllanguage.cpp b/tests/auto/declarative/qmllanguage/tst_qmllanguage.cpp
index 8fa9576..fcf5d0b 100644
--- a/tests/auto/declarative/qmllanguage/tst_qmllanguage.cpp
+++ b/tests/auto/declarative/qmllanguage/tst_qmllanguage.cpp
@@ -1017,6 +1017,7 @@ void tst_qmllanguage::testType(const QString& qml, const QString& type)
QML_DECLARE_TYPE(TestType)
QML_DECLARE_TYPE(TestType2)
+QML_DEFINE_TYPE(com.nokia.Test, 0, 0, TestTP, TestType)
QML_DEFINE_TYPE(com.nokia.Test, 1, 0, Test, TestType)
QML_DEFINE_TYPE(com.nokia.Test, 1, 5, Test, TestType)
QML_DEFINE_TYPE(com.nokia.Test, 1, 8, Test, TestType2)
@@ -1040,6 +1041,14 @@ void tst_qmllanguage::importsBuiltin_data()
<< "import com.nokia.Test 0.0\n"
"Test {}"
<< "";
+ QTest::newRow("in version 0.0")
+ << "import com.nokia.Test 0.0\n"
+ "TestTP {}"
+ << "TestType";
+ QTest::newRow("qualified in version 0.0")
+ << "import com.nokia.Test 0.0 as T\n"
+ "T.TestTP {}"
+ << "TestType";
QTest::newRow("in version 1.0")
<< "import com.nokia.Test 1.0\n"
"Test {}"